Pay Your California Arbitration Fees On Time – Or Else!

Fisher Phillips | | Return|
When it comes to paying your arbitration fees in whole and on time, the stakes for California employers just got more serious. Under legislation just signed by Governor Newsom, a drafting party that fails to pay arbitration fees and costs in...
